CI note: order-cutoff test flake

The Crumbwright pipeline keeps failing on `test_cutoff_boundary`. Root cause: the bakery order-cutoff rule (no same-day orders after 14:00 shop-local time) was evaluated in UTC on CI runners, so the test passed locally and failed after 14:00 UTC. Fix in this PR pins the clock to the shop timezone and freezes time in the fixture. Please check I didn't break the DST case. Verified against the build identified below.

build token for tajeg-bajep: htk14_409ba9df6b8acb

## Deployment

Canary deploys on Driftgate are gated, so don't panic if your rollout stalls at 5%. The gate watches error rate, p95 latency, and saturation for 20 minutes before promoting; any breach rolls back automatically and pings the on-call channel. You can't skip the gate — that's by design after the Marlowe incident. If you genuinely need a hotfix path, use the expedite flag and babysit the metrics yourself. The gating thresholds and promotion steps are configured as follows.

service settings:
PELATH_PIN=5541
PELATH_TENANT=eliath
PELATH_METRICS_HOST=metrics.pelath.qorveltech.example
PELATH_SEAL=seal_2e786e59
PELATH_STANDBY_TEAM=eliius

## Break-glass access — Pellwood Reminder Job

Hey plugin folks — quick note on emergencies. The Pellwood job sends appointment reminders for Ashgrove Clinic every evening, and your plugins run inside its sandbox. If the job wedges and patients aren't getting reminders, you can request break-glass access to the live queue, but only after paging the Pellwood maintainers. Don't poke production casually; everything is audited. Once break-glass is approved, the emergency console unseals with the passphrase below.

vault phrase of fafop-hahop = ralys-kasion-normir-belix-silys-fendor

Context: Ardenfell line margins slipped three points over two quarters. Drivers: input steel costs, aggressive discounting at the Westmoor branch, and a stale price book. Proposal: uplift list prices four percent, tighten discount authority to regional level, sunset the two lowest-margin SKUs. Risk: volume loss at Halverton accounts, estimated under two percent. Decision requested at Thursday's review. Modelling assumptions are in the appendix pack. The commercial reasoning leadership wants kept close is noted directly below.

board note of tajop-yajof: The finance team signed off on a budget of $77.6 million for Project Pramir.